(KLZA)-- The Nemaha County Hospital in Auburn has announced the addition of Dr. Kelly J. Krier to the medical team.
Dr. Krier is board certified in colorectal surgery and general surgery with additional interest in cancer prevention, benign conditions, treatment of anorectal conditions, fissures and incontinence.
Dr. Krier is a South Dakota native. She will hold clinic and perform surgeries on the 4th Tuesday of every month at the hospital in Auburn.
Dr. Krier is a graduate of South Dakota State University and received her medical degree from the University of South Dakota School of Medicine and completed her residency in general surgery at The University of New Mexico.
Dr. Krier's interest in colorectal surgery led her to do a fellowship in colorectal surgery in Utah.
